Encounter In Rajouri, Three Pakistani Terrorists Trapped By Forces

Srinagar/Internet/Hyderabad, May 23 (Maxim News): An encounter broke out between terrorists and security forces in the Dorimal forest area of Rajouri district of Jammu and Kashmir on Saturday. According to intelligence inputs, two to three Pakistani terrorists were trapped in the net of a joint police team. A search operation is underway to nab the militants.

It is said that security forces launched a search operation in the forest area after receiving information about the movement of terrorists. The encounter took place when the terrorists, who noticed this, opened fire.

Meanwhile, the Indian Army’s White Knight Corps announced in February that it had completely eliminated the terrorist network from Kishtwar. They posted photos of seven terrorists on social media ‘X’. They claimed that the terror network in Kishtwar had been wiped out after 326 days. Among the killed was Jaish commander Saifullah, the mastermind of the Kishtwar terror operation.

Army General Upendra Dwivedi’s warning to Pakistan

Indian Army Chief General Upendra Dwivedi issued a stern warning to Islamabad last week, warning that if it does not stop harboring terrorists and carrying out terror operations against India, it will face dire consequences in the future and will question Pakistan’s very existence on the world map.
